Jakarta, CNBC Indonesia – The entrance to the Coldplay ‘Music of the Spheres World Tour’ Jakarta concert at the Gelora Bung Karno (GBK) Main Stadium has officially opened, Wednesday (15/11/2023).

In contrast to other Coldplay fans who were present at GBK to queue to enter, take photos, wait for concert friends, look for concert tickets from brokers, and buy power of attorney templates from sellers, Syahrial Fathur from Surabaya, East Java actually auctioned off his personal tickets to donate to the fans. victims of genocide in Gaza, Palestine.

Syahrial admitted that his initial plan for coming to Jakarta was to watch Coldplay’s first performance in Indonesia. However, the attacks carried out by Israel in Gaza since early October moved him to auction off his personal category 2B concert tickets to make a donation.

“I wanted to watch it, but seeing the condition of our brothers in Palestine moved my heart. Instead of watching Coldplay, it would be better to have my tickets auctioned off,” said Syahrial to CNBC Indonesia while holding up the paper announcing the ticket auction to attract the attention of potential viewers.

Syahrial admitted that the category 2B ticket which ended up being auctioned was obtained from a ticket war with his friend in May 2023. When he got tickets, he admitted that he was very enthusiastic to watch the performance of Chris Martin et al.

However, the war that occurred between Israel and Hamas since October 7 2023 made Syahrial change his mind. Seeing that the victims in Palestine who he considered to be his brothers were suffering, he was determined to auction off his tickets in order to make the highest nominal donation.

“I don’t regret auctioning off private tickets because seeing the incident, it seemed like I couldn’t just keep quiet,” said Syahrial.

Syahrial admitted that he had started the auction at 13.00 WIB with an opening price of IDR 5 million. As of 17.15, the price offered had reached IDR 6.5 million. 100 percent of sales proceeds are directly donated to the Palestinian people.

“The auction closes when the gate opens, at 17.30 WIB. Whatever it is, it will be donated directly via kitabisa.com,” explained Syahrial.

Meanwhile, the reason Syahrial chose kitabisa.com as a donation platform was to increase the trust of auction participants. Later, the money spent to buy Syahrial tickets will be sent directly to the kitabisa.com account number.

“The money for the person who gets this ticket is not directly transferred to me, but directly donated (sent directly) via kitabisa.com. That’s the way to be transparent,” explained Syahrial.

Apart from category 2B concert tickets, the auction winner will also receive vintage edition Compass shoes which were released around 2019 in green. Meanwhile, green was chosen because it is one of the colors of the Palestinian flag.

“Hopefully many young people in Indonesia can remember the history that Indonesia was helped by Palestine. I hope that through this small step I can inspire other young people to help our brothers and sisters in Palestine,” concluded Syahrial.
